LEOnidUKG

LEOnidUKG
Рейтинг
1778
Регистрация
25.11.2006
Должность
PHP
Интересы
Программирование
Ilya74 #:


Так и должно быть, поскольку сертификат Let's Encrypt невозможно автоматически со стороны хостинга выпустить (продлить = выпустить) при настройке домена через CloudFlare.

Это если проверка идёт по DNS. Если проверка по файлу, то не вижу проблем, у меня они выпускаются.

Скорее всего там путаница строк и логики.

Поэтому такие проверки можно делать через:

$sort === 'date'

Или явно указывать, что это строка.

Aisamiery #:

это сложно, это надо осваивать такие инструменты как varnish и подобные тулзы, задача то не стартовать php вообще, по этому проще nginx все наглухо закешировать, а персональное уже отдельно подтянуть

Да ладно, главное если самописное всё, сразу писать оптимизированное под задачи. Может быть кэш вообще не понадобиться.

Но с ajax тоже вполне себе отличная идея. Для всяких корзин, рейтингов и т.д. 

Aisamiery #:

Да все это делается достаточно просто, вся персональная информация убирается в api к которому фронт обращается через ajax.

То есть отдаете контент, например через статичный кэш nginx не дергая php, он для всех по сути одинаковый, а потом отправляете со страницы нужные  вам ajax запросы на просмотренные товары, на получение корзины и прочих данных связанных с текущим пользователем.

Ну или кэшировать только тяжёлые области, а не всю HTML страницу. Учитывая, что вопрос скорее всего по самописной CMS

webinfo #:

На сайте вирус.

Да, крепиться к низу сайта:

https://webcache.googleusercontent.com/search?q=cache:76En2aVaEYoJ:https://www.pluselectro.ru/nasha-komanda/&cd=8&hl=ru&ct=clnk&gl=ru&client=opera


Надо битрикс полностью обновлять и чистить вирусы.

И так 2 млн записей 🤣

iccup #:
да, а что?

Ну то, что это  криво, надо было заводить отдельную таблицу, где были бы данные ID новости|ID похожей. Это было бы правильно и немного ускорило бы замену.

Но скрипт писать придётся в любом случаи.

Сергей #:
Нет так нельзя, нужно менять ',1,' на ',12345,'

А если это ID первый в списке, без первой запятой, что делать будем?

iccup #:
Мне надо сделать слияние 2 сайтов и проблема в том что там ID совпадают, поэтому придется менять и делать редиректы.

Задача совсем не тривиальная, если честно. Как мне видится, лучше загрузить в отдельную таблицу и там сделать UPDATE с +N на сколько нужно сделать сдвиг.

Далее уже эти новые ID через скрипт прогонять с сортировкой по ID, чтобы менял в релевантных. Руками в файле я ХЗ как это сделать, это не так то просто. Учитывая, что ещё 2 млн записей.

i-work #:
ИД не для этого же придумали чтобы менять если вдруг захотел) Чем вам старые не угодили?

Это вопросы из другой области. Задача скорее всего две базы в одну соединить. 

Всего: 31535